  • This work introduces Nada (1944) by Carmen Laforet in humanities in Korea, to add new knowledge about Spanish literature and therefore broaden and enrich humanities. When the opera prima of this Barcelonian author came to light, critics and the readers were shocked at a work that departed from the expiring Spanish novel under Franco's anti-intellectual and anticreative regime, to renew it indefinitely. That was more than 70 years ago, and today the freshness of Andrea's story continues to be prevail, thanks to its most outstanding feature: polyphonic ambiguity in its text, which allows the novel to include and develop different and contradictory meaning. This investigation addresses several critical readings of Nada, produced and extended inside and outside Spain. These readings, together, reveal the exceptional flexibility and complexity of Nada, a work of fiction that reflects and recreates multiple aspects of the human being.

  • As security threats caused by cyber attacks continue, security control is mainly operated in the form of a service business with expertise for rapid detection and response. Accordingly, a number of studies have been conducted on the operation of security control services. However, due to the research on the resulting management, indicators, and measurements, the work process has not been studied in detail, causing confusion in the field, making it difficult to respond to security accidents. This paper presents ISMS-P-based service management methods and proposes an easy outsourcing service management method for client by checklisting each item derived from the mapping of 64 items of ISMS-P protection requirements through business relevance analysis. In addition, it is expected to help implement periodic security compliance and acquire and renew ISMS-P in the mid- to long-term, and to contribute to enhancing security awareness of related personnel.

  • This study proposes a model for predicting contracted power using electric power data collected in real time from convenience stores nationwide. By optimizing the prediction model using machine learning, it will be possible to predict the contracted power required to renew the contract of the existing convenience store. Contracted power is predicted through the XGBoost regression model. For the learning of XGBoost model, the electric power data collected for 16 months through a real-time monitoring system for convenience stores nationwide were used. The hyperparameters of the XGBoost model were tuned using the GridesearchCV, and the main features of the prediction model were identified using the xgb.importance function. In addition, it was also confirmed whether the preprocessing method of missing values and outliers affects the prediction of reduced power. As a result of hyperparameter tuning, an optimal model with improved predictive performance was obtained. It was found that the features of power.2020.09, power.2021.02, area, and operating time had an effect on the prediction of contracted power. As a result of the analysis, it was found that the preprocessing policy of missing values and outliers did not affect the prediction result. The proposed XGBoost regression model showed high predictive performance for contract power. Even if the preprocessing method for missing values and outliers was changed, there was no significant difference in the prediction results through hyperparameters tuning.

  • Objectives : To examine the meaning of 'geuk(極)' and 'geuk(克)' of Cheon-gi and Insa respectively, for better translation of the contents and to understand the structure of the Donguisusebowon cosmology. Methods : The meanings of the characters '極' and '克' based on examples in the Daxue were examined together with content-related books such as the Shujing and the Shijing. Related concepts such as Taiji and Huangji were investigated as well. Results & Conclusions : Through investigation of the character usages and contexts in the Daxue, the archetypes of the two characters '極' and '克' were discovered. Based on these findings, the characteristics of Cheon-gi and Insa were thoroughly studied, which enabled better understanding of the structure of the world view that has been created by their integration. 'Geuk(極)' refers to Cheon-gi as the open world wherein all beings of different horizons are connected through a common principle. 'Geuk(克)' refers to Insa as an individual world that could be fully established by manifestation of one's moral abilities that lie within everybody. The two worlds integrate with each other, becoming two poles of the world humans belong to, while the human heart, in correspondence to these two worlds, create two poles within themselves, of which one pursues the public world while the other rejects the personal.

  • E-book markets are currently moving through a period of disequilibrium as new pricing structures (i.e., flat-fee subscriptions) are rapidly embraced by major vendors. On the basis of a novel dataset, we investigate how the availability of "all-you-can-read" pricing programs influences consumers' tariff choice and contract renewal behaviors. Consistent with the rational choice framework, the findings suggest that most e-book consumers significantly gain from subscription-based tariffs. Power readers prefer flat-fee subscriptions, and those that have economically benefited renew their subscription. However, we also find some other intriguing results. Among the three subscription designs examined, the 1-week plan affords consumers more economic benefits than do 1-day or 1-month programs. Finally, iOS users are more inclined to select subscription models than are Android users because of the absence of in-app purchase functionalities for the former. The unavailability of in-app purchase affects tariff choices and transaction patterns as it increases transaction costs.

  • This work was conducted to investigate the variation of growth and yield among three generations ($TC_0$, $TC_1$, and $TC_2$) in the field cultivation of virus-free sweetpotato (Ipomoea batatas) plants. Virus-free generations of three cultivars ('Matnami', 'Shinhwangmi', and 'Yeonhwangmi') were cultivated with $75{\times}25cm$ planting density on May 20th, covered with black vinyl film. At 30 days after planting, vine growth in $TC_0$, $TC_1$, and $TC_2$ was significantly increased as compared to the farmer's plant, and vine length in $TC_0$ showed the highest growth among treatments. At harvesting time after 120 days, vine diameter, number of node, and number of branch in $TC_0$, $TC_1$, and $TC_2$ were more increased than farmer's plant, but were not statistically significant. Fresh weight of shoot in $TC_0$, $TC_1$, and $TC_2$ was significantly increased as compared to the farmer's plant, but was not statistically significant among generations or cultivars. Number of tuber per plant and mean weight of tuber in $TC_0$ and $TC_1$ showed significant increasement, but that in $TC_2$ did not show significant difference as compared to the farmer's plant. Weight of tuber per plant in $TC_0$, $TC_1$, and $TC_2$ was significantly increased as compared to the farmer's plant. Marketable yield, percentage of marketable tuber, and percentage of small tuber (40 to 200g) in $TC_0$, $TC_1$, and $TC_2$ was significantly increased as compared to the farmer's plant. The large tuber over 300g showed the lowest percentage in $TC_0$. Marketable yield in $TC_2$ was significantly decreased as compared to $TC_0$, and was not significantly different as compared to the farmer's plant. Marketable yield in 'Matnami' was highest among cultivars. From this results, Farmers are required to renew every three years to maintain the yield and quality of virus-free plants. However, the exchange period of virus-free plants is desirable to renew every 2 or 3 years according to the degree of virus reinfection.

  • The history of modernization of Korea is divided into two folds of the colonial era in the 20's and the economic development era in the 60's. Most of the spaces built in the process of modernization were public spaces developed by the drive of the government. These spaces of modernization are functionality-oriented public places of production and at the same time, and they are the spaces of national power to symbolize the identity of national authorities. Along with changes in the society, modern spaces were reduced down to monument buildings without functionality and this requires new definition to renew the identity of modern spaces. Small stations, power plants, mines, warehouses, abandoned factories, and etc... the study has paid attention to the process of changing thought, one of the main characteristics of modernization, the relations of modern concepts projected in the spaces, framework of modern society, and placeness in the process of framework building and relations of people in the spaces with video records on the process of rebuilding new identity of modern spaces and memories of the spaces. The relations of modern spaces and memory were explored in < Seoul Station > while the relations between modern spaces and records and place identity were explored in < Onyang Folk Museum > and < Okpo Shipyard > respectively. In the relations between space identity and memory in each space, the ironic relations of power in modern spaces (placeness) and personal narrative (memories) were explored with oral narrative and video footage.

  • Recently, rapid urbanization has necessitated continuous updates in digital map to provide the latest and accurate information for users. However, conventional aerial photogrammetry has some restrictions on periodic updates of small areas due to high cost, and as-built drawing also brings some problems with maintaining quality. Alternatively, this paper proposes a scheme for efficient and accurate update of digital map using point cloud data acquired by Terrestrial Laser Scanner (TLS). Initially, from the whole point cloud data, the building sides are extracted and projected onto a 2D image to trace out the 2D building footprints. In order to register the footprint extractions on the digital map, 2D Affine model is used. For Affine parameter estimation, the centroids of each footprint groups are randomly chosen and matched by means of a modified RANSAC algorithm. Based on proposed algorithm, the experimental results showed that it is possible to renew digital map using building footprint extracted from TLS data.

  • To renew interest in Chicory roots (Cichorium intybus L.) as a food material, some functional and sensory properties were investigated under various roasting conditions. Browning color intensity of extracts increased with roasting processes. Electron-donating and nitrite-scavenging abilities of extracts increased with roasting processes, showing more than 2 and 3,6 times higher than those of the unroasted control in their activities, respectively. The amounts of total phenolic compounds and antioxidative activity of Chicory extracts showed the highest values at the roasting condition of $160^{\circ}C$ and 30 min. Sensory scores of Chicory tea generally increased with roasting processes, which showed a decreasing tendency at roasting conditions more than $170^{\circ}C$ and 30 min. Electron-donating ability showed a positive correlation with both browning color intensity and the amount of total phenolic compounds. Induction period by peroxide value showed a highly positive correlation with the amount of total phenolic compounds. Similarly, nitrite-scavenging ability of Chicory extracts showed a highly positive correlation with both browning color intensity and electron-donating ability.

  • Embryonic stem (ES) cells can self-renew maintaining the undifferentiated state. Self-renewal requires many factors such as OCT4, SOX2, and NANOG. It is previously known that OCT4 and SOX2 can bind to NANOG promoter and support Nanog gene expression in mouse ES cells by the detailed studies using the mouse Nanog promoter. Here, we constructed serial deletion mutant promoter-reporter constructs to investigate the human Nanog gene promoter in detail. The highest promoter activity was obtained in the 0.6 kb (-253/+365) promoter-reporter construct which includes the binding sites of OCT4 and SOX2. To further confirm contribution of OCT4 and SOX2 in Nanog gene expression, we introduced site- directed mutation(s) in the OCT4 and/or SOX2 binding sites of the human Nanog promoter 0.6 kb (-253/+365) and checked the influence of the mutation on the promoter activity using human EC cell line NCCIT. Mutation either in OCT4 binding site or SOX2 binding site significantly reduced the activity of Nanog promoter which directly confirmed that OCT4 and SOX2 binding is essential in human Nanog gene expression.
